In the early days, Pretty Balanced spent a long lazy while not having a bass player. In the bedroom recording studio, there was a party with a cello and some sneaky electronics. Piano, violin and drums still constituted the core and people still mistook the songs for obscure musical theater numbers.
Somehow listeners still clamor for this, the flighty duo\'s first official release: a haphazard collection of tunes, warbles, and phat beets that inexplicably broke Pretty Balanced out of the local band arena and into a strange, unexplained international underground network of musical appreciation.
